Portfolio Review Tips:

  • Curate Selectively: Showcase 3-5 of your strongest projects that best represent your skills in graphic design, icon/illustration creation, and presentation design.

  • Demonstrate Process: For each project, briefly explain the brief, your design process, the tools used (Figma, Adobe CC), and the final outcome. Highlight any challenges overcome.

  • Brand Adherence: Include examples that show your ability to work within brand guidelines or adapt designs to specific brand requirements.

  • Clarity and Aesthetics: Ensure your portfolio is well-organized, visually appealing, and easy to navigate. Use high-quality images and clear descriptions.

Challenge Preparation:

  • Understand the Brief: If given a design challenge, thoroughly read and understand the objectives, target audience, and any constraints.

  • Think Visually: Brainstorm creative concepts and sketch out ideas before diving into digital tools.

  • Focus on Impact: Consider how your design will communicate the intended message effectively and align with Intact FC's brand.

  • Time Management: Be mindful of the time allocated for the challenge and prioritize key elements.

🛠 Tools & Technology Stack

Primary Tools:

  • Figma: Essential for collaborative design, prototyping, and creating UI elements. Proficiency is key for team-based design workflows.

  • Adobe Creative Cloud:

    • Photoshop: For image editing, manipulation, and raster graphics creation.
    • Illustrator: For vector graphics, logos, icons, and illustrations.
    • InDesign: For layout and design of multi-page documents like presentations.
  • After Effects (Preferred): For motion graphics, animations, and dynamic visual content.

  • Lottie Studio (Preferred): For optimizing and implementing animations in digital platforms.
